Mission

• ERRIN is a Brussels-based platform of regions strengthening regional research and innovation capacities by exchanging information, sharing best practice, supporting project development, policy shaping and profile raising.

• ERRIN helps regions get their voice heard in Brussels and supports the implementation of the Europe2020 Strategy and the Innovation Union flagship initiative.

The ERRIN journey

2001 – Informal network

2004 – Regions of Knowledge

2006 – Oct - Relaunch with MB + subscription

2008 – 60 regions

2011 – 90 regions

Phase 1: sharing information

Phase 2: comms hub, regional voice and contact point

Phase 3: policy & projects

Innovation Union – some aspects of the regional dimension

Action ERRIN Working Groups

7. Future research and innovation programmes should ensure simple access and stronger involvement of SMEs

Innovation Funding – is working closely with the SME dimension and university-business contacts

ERRIN /EURADA meeting with Robert-Jan Smits to discuss future SME funding. Follow up on 1st April

17. Member States and regions should set aside dedicated budgets for pre-commercial procurements and public procurements of innovative products and services

Innovation Funding WG – will work with the European Commission to spread best practice among regions

18. Eco-innovation action plan in 2011 Energy WG – has and will develop seminars in sustainable energy week and has developed many projects under the Intelligent Energy Programme. ERRIN is a partner in a European eco-innovation project Ecolink+ and was a co-organiser of the Green Knowledge Triangle seminar on October 27 in the European Parliament.

Page 25: Richard Tuffs, Director of ERRIN 23 Feb 2011

Innovation Union – some aspects of the regional dimension

Action ERRIN Working Groups

24. Starting in 2010, Member States should improve their use of structural funds for research and innovation projects, developing skills and implementing smart specialisation strategies and trans-national projects

Policy WG - there is clearly more synergies to be made between future structural funds and research and innovation. ERRIN involved in discussions with DG Regio on ‘smart specialisation strategies’ and ERRIN/EURADA seminar on S3 on March 10/11

25. Member States should initiate the preparation of post 2013 Structural Fund programmes with an increased focus on innovation

ERRIN has responded to the Cohesion Consultation in January 2011

29. Innovation partnerships… The Commission would welcome views and ideas on the areas being considered for future partnerships and other candidates that meet the success criteria

Health and Policy WG – ERRIN considers that there should be a regional dimension within innovation partnerships and Health and ICT WGs have organised two seminars in Brussels on this topic, participated at the stakeholder meeting, sent in a response to the consultation and now regional representatives will be part of a high-level steering group for EIPs

Smart specialisation • Smart specialisation policies needed for each region• Need to compare regional strengths with other

regions and look for gain via inter-regional and trans-national cooperation

• Smart specialisation requires business, research centres and universities working together to identify promising areas and also bottlenecks to innovation

• Smart specialisation must include policy learning, peer reviews with regional stakeholders

Conclusions• Innovation is place based (Barca Report) and involves not just a

technology or service improvement but increasingly a set of factors mixing public and private networks – collaboration, coordination and connectivity

• Smart specialisation will involve regions being spatially aware and outward looking – exchanging best practice, benchmarking…

• ERRIN has the critical mass, experience and expertise to– Contribute actively to the policy debate for Research and Innovation,

Structural Funds, EU Budget– Support the implement of the Europe 2020 Strategy / Innovation Union
